becca_osborn 's review for:
The Light in the Forest
by Conrad Richter
A short read, but glad I read it.
**SPOILERS**
My favourite thing about this book was the character development in True Son. I found his struggle between right and wrong and reverse discrimination fascinating. It's not super profound (and now it's dated), but I'm glad I read it.
